What Is This Product?

Purina Pro Plan Calming Care is a daily probiotic supplement for dogs designed to reduce anxious behavior and support a calmer emotional state. It contains a single active ingredient: Bifidobacterium longum BL999 — a proprietary probiotic strain developed by Purina's research team specifically for its effects on canine anxiety.

This is not a traditional calming supplement. It contains no melatonin, no L-theanine, no chamomile, no valerian root, and no CBD. It works entirely through the gut-brain axis — the bidirectional communication network between the gastrointestinal microbiome and the central nervous system.

Ingredient Breakdown

Active ingredient: Bifidobacterium longum BL999 — 1×10⁹ CFU per sachet (1 billion CFU)

The BL999 strain is the entire product. Purina's research team specifically identified and developed this strain based on its ability to influence neurochemical signaling through the gut-brain axis — particularly pathways related to stress response and emotional regulation.

The science behind this is more established than it might sound. The gut microbiome communicates with the brain via the vagus nerve, immune signaling, and the production of neurotransmitter precursors including serotonin. Approximately 90% of the body's serotonin is produced in the gut, not the brain. Certain probiotic strains can modulate this production and the downstream neurological effects — and BL999 is one of the strains with published research specifically in dogs demonstrating reduced anxiety behaviors.

Inactive ingredients: Liver flavor, maltodextrin. No artificial preservatives, no sedating compounds.

What This Supplement Supports

Chronic and generalized anxiety — Calming Care is designed for dogs with ongoing anxiety, not single-event stress. It reduces background anxiety levels over time, making dogs less reactive to everyday stressors.

Separation anxiety — Dogs with separation-related distress (vocalization, pacing, destructive behavior when left alone) are a primary target population.

Reactivity to environmental triggers — Unfamiliar visitors, novel sounds, changes in routine or living environment. Dogs that are generally easily stressed rather than calm-baseline.

Cardiac stress response — Purina's research on BL999 includes data showing healthier heart rate patterns during stressful events, suggesting the supplement affects the physiological stress response, not just behavior.

Who It's For

Calming Care fits dogs with:

  • Ongoing separation anxiety or generalized nervousness
  • High reactivity to visitors, sounds, or environmental changes
  • Chronic stress from life changes (moving, new pet, new baby, schedule shifts)
  • A need for calming support without sedation or pharmaceutical intervention

It is not the right choice for:

  • Situational, acute anxiety — fireworks, thunderstorms, vet visits, travel. The 6-week buildup period means it offers no benefit for same-day use. For acute events, fast-acting products (L-theanine, melatonin-based, or prescription options) are more appropriate.
  • Dogs whose anxiety is severe enough to require veterinary behavioral assessment. Calming Care can complement behavioral intervention, but it is not a substitute.

Real-World Results

The most consistent pattern in customer feedback: owners who stick with the 6-week buildup period and use the product daily report meaningful reductions in anxious behaviors — less pacing, quieter when alone, more relaxed around guests. The results are described as subtle but cumulative: dogs don't become sedated or zombie-like, they simply become calmer versions of themselves.

The owners who report disappointment tend to have expected faster results or used the product inconsistently. This is a long-game supplement, not a situational fix.

Dosage Guide

Life StageDaily Dose
Puppies and adult dogs (all sizes)1 sachet (1g) daily

Sprinkle contents onto food and mix thoroughly. The liver flavor ensures most dogs consume it without issue.

Timeline to expect: Some dogs show initial improvement in 3–4 weeks. Full effect typically requires 6 weeks of consistent daily use. Do not discontinue early — the benefit is cumulative and fades when the supplement is stopped.

How It Compares to Fast-Acting Calming Products

Calming Care occupies a fundamentally different niche than most products in the calming category:

Calming CareFast-Acting Options
MechanismGut-brain axis (probiotic)Sedation, melatonin, L-theanine
Onset4–6 weeksMinutes to hours
Best forChronic anxietySituational anxiety
Side effectsMinimalVaries by ingredient
Daily use requiredYesAs needed

For dogs with both chronic baseline anxiety AND situational triggers (e.g., separation anxiety plus thunderstorm phobia), Calming Care pairs well with a fast-acting option for acute events.
